As the company's top management body, the Managing Board is committed to serving the interests of the company and achieving sustainable growth in company value.

The members of the Managing Board are jointly responsible for the entire management of the company and decide on the basic issues of business policy and corporate strategy.

The Leadership Committee brings together the global business perspective and represents the specific local market needs in one team. It consists of the Managing Board Members and the global business and regions leaders.

TECH Conference
May 31 - Jun 2, 2026, 3:35 pm
Munich, Germany
The TECH (Technology Experience Convention Heilbronn) by Handelsblatt is, according to its own description, Europe’s leading platform for technology, innovation, and future business models. It wants to bring together the continent’s most influential leaders from industry, technology, politics, and science to foster strategic collaboration and meaningful exchange, aiming to strengthen Europe’s role in the global tech landscape and shape a sovereign digital future. Member of the Managing Board Elisabeth Staudinger will participate in a Panel Session on “Healthy Growth: Rewriting the Future of EU Medicine”, taking place on Monday, June 1, from 3.35pm to 4.25pm.

HLTH Europe
Jun 15 - 18, 2026, 2:40 pm
Amsterdam, Netherlands
HLTH Europe is considered one of Europe’s largest health innovation and policy events. It brings together thousands of healthcare leaders, innovators, and thinkers to explore the latest trends, technologies, and solutions. The event aims to inspire change by driving the conversation on how to shape a healthier future for all. The 2026 edition will place a spotlight on European competitiveness: CEO Dr. Bernd Montag will join Olivér Várhelyi, EU Commissioner for Health and Animal Welfare, on HLTH Europe’s main stage to discuss how health and life sciences can serve as drivers of economic resilience and technological leadership. The panel discussion will take place on June 17, from 2:40 pm to 3:00 pm
WHS Regional Meeting Kenya
Apr 27 - 29, 2026, 2:00-3:30 p.m. (CEST)
Nairobi, KenyaHybrid
The WHS Regional Meeting 2026, hosted by Aga Khan University under the leitmotif “Reimagining Africa’s Health Systems: Innovation, Integration, and Interdependence,” will be held from April 27–29 at the United Nations Office at Nairobi (UNON). Leaders, innovators, and changemakers will gather to explore solutions that strengthen Africa’s health systems and advance global health progress. CEO Dr. Bernd Montag will be participating in a panel on “Putting People at the Center of Health System Transformation” on April 28, from 2pm to 3.30pm and in a panel on “From Neurons to Neighbourhoods: Dementia and Healthy Brain Aging in Africa”, on April 27, from 2pm to 3.30pm.

Munich Management Kolloquium
Mar 10 - 11, 2026, 09:15 a.m. (CET)
Munich, Germany
The annual Munich Management Kolloquium (MMK) is - according to own information - the largest business conference in Germany. For more than 30 years, top executives and C-level managers have been meeting at the Technical University of Munich (TUM) to discuss current business challenges with representatives from academia and students of TUM. On March 11th, 2026, at 09:15 am, Member of the Managing Board Elisabeth Staudinger will give a keynote speech on “Elevating Health Globally”.
